CAMD’s Chalk Around the Block 2017

The College of Arts, Media and Design (CAMD)’s inaugural Chalk Around the Block competition, held on Friday, September 29, was a huge success. CAMD undergraduate and graduate students from various majors – from Journalism to Game Design to Fine Art – registered to participate for a day chalk-full of fun, art, and the chance to win a $200 Amazon gift card. The colorful artist designs included pets, an underwater world, realistic celebrity portrait, flowers, abstract designs and symbols, and more.

Student onlookers were encouraged to grab some free lemonade from our 90s-inspired lemonade stand, enjoy our playlist pulled together from recommendations by the contestants themselves, and take a look at the amazing street art that was coming to life. At the end of the event, three Art + Design faculty members, Jamal Thorne, Julia Hechtman, and Andrea Raynor, came around to judge. They determined that this year’s winner was Victoria Barranco, a fourth-year Media Arts and Animation student. Congratulations to Victoria, and thank you to all our participants and everyone who stopped by.
